What are the coordinates of the minimum point of a porabola whose equation is y equals x squared plus three?

y = x2 + 3 Since the x term is missing, the x-coordinate of the vertex is 0. If x = 0, then y = 3. Thus, (0, 3) is the vertex, the minimum point of the parabola.
